首 頁(yè)
手機(jī)版

visual studio community 2022官方版

開發(fā)編程制作工具

  • 軟件大?。?.53M
  • 軟件語(yǔ)言:簡(jiǎn)體中文
  • 軟件類型:國(guó)產(chǎn)軟件
  • 軟件授權(quán):免費(fèi)軟件
  • 更新時(shí)間:2023/12/27
  • 軟件類別:編程軟件
  • 應(yīng)用平臺(tái):Windows10,Windows8,Windows7
網(wǎng)友評(píng)分:5.0分
網(wǎng)友評(píng)論 下載地址 收藏該頁(yè)
本地下載

visual studio2022社區(qū)版是一款非常不錯(cuò)的開發(fā)編程制作工具,也是由微軟全新制作出品的完整工具箱(如UML工具、代碼管控工具、集成開發(fā)環(huán)境(IDE)等等),該軟件為所有編程人員提供了更易于訪問的個(gè)性化開發(fā)環(huán)境,若要開發(fā)任何類型的應(yīng)用或?qū)W習(xí)某種語(yǔ)言,你將在軟件的集成開發(fā)環(huán)境(IDE)中工作,當(dāng)然除了代碼編輯,它還將圖形設(shè)計(jì)器、編譯器、代碼完成工具、源代碼管理、擴(kuò)展以及更多功能集中在一個(gè)位置,為各大程序員提高了最為出色的重構(gòu)、調(diào)試器功能、導(dǎo)航功能和編譯效果等。同時(shí)該應(yīng)用還為大家提供的了超多的功能,這些功能都是能夠有效幫助用戶完成代碼的編輯,也是可以提高程序員工作效率的必備軟件之一。

除此之外,相比于之前版來說,visual studio 2022不管在功能的穩(wěn)定性上還是運(yùn)行速度上都是得到了相應(yīng)的優(yōu)化和提升,從而用戶的使用體驗(yàn)也是得到了最大程度的提升。其中最值得一提的就是界面UI以及版本管理都有了非常明顯的變化,讓我們?cè)谶M(jìn)行相關(guān)操作的時(shí)候可以更加的得心應(yīng)手,并且將會(huì)充分的利用用戶的系統(tǒng)資源來全方位的提升軟件的性能,這樣就可以為您提供一個(gè)更好更優(yōu)質(zhì)的服務(wù),極大的節(jié)省了用戶們的相關(guān)工作時(shí)間。并且在具體的操作上也是進(jìn)行了全面的優(yōu)化和改進(jìn),變得更快、更穩(wěn)定、更易于使用、更輕量級(jí),并且還針對(duì)初學(xué)者構(gòu)建了規(guī)?;慕鉀Q方案,哪怕你是新手也不需要擔(dān)心了,有需要的朋友歡迎前來下載體驗(yàn)。

visual studio 2022新功能

1、64位的進(jìn)程將不再局限于4GB

自從1995年微軟發(fā)布了第一個(gè)版本,VS一直就以32位程序運(yùn)行在Windows 操作系統(tǒng)上;即便從2001年微軟發(fā)布Windows XP的第一個(gè)64位版本,歷經(jīng)了20年的時(shí)間,微軟的操作系統(tǒng)已經(jīng)發(fā)生了翻天覆地的變化,但是VS 一直保持著32位程序運(yùn)行。隨著信息技術(shù)的高速發(fā)展,軟件系統(tǒng)的架構(gòu)已經(jīng)變得越來越復(fù)雜,軟件開發(fā)工具的復(fù)雜性也隨之水漲船高;然而,由于32位應(yīng)用程序運(yùn)行過程中的內(nèi)存限制(不能超出4GB內(nèi)存),導(dǎo)致開發(fā)人員在使用VS開發(fā)調(diào)試過程中經(jīng)常出現(xiàn)“內(nèi)存溢出”的問題。如今新版2022,全面轉(zhuǎn)換位64位應(yīng)用程序,并且只有64位,沒有32位。使用64位的VS 2022,不影響原來的開發(fā)工作;就是說,使用它可以繼續(xù)開發(fā)你的32位應(yīng)用程序,繼續(xù)開發(fā)你的Web站點(diǎn)、Windows應(yīng)用等程序;我們的軟件開發(fā)工作不會(huì)受VS 64系統(tǒng)架構(gòu)變化的影響。

2、智能感知、智能編碼

目前主流的開發(fā)工具,都在追求提升開發(fā)人員的編程效率。在之前的版本中,也已經(jīng)融入了許多智能提示、自動(dòng)編碼的功能。在VS 2022中,微軟融入了大量的人工智能因素,系統(tǒng)可以根據(jù)用戶前面代碼的內(nèi)容、關(guān)鍵字等因素,自動(dòng)提示下面的編碼內(nèi)容,用戶只需要按一下tab鍵,一長(zhǎng)串代碼就自動(dòng)填充在你的方法中了。

3、.NET 6.0

VS 2022全面支持.NET 6.0,這個(gè)框架為網(wǎng)站應(yīng)用、客戶端應(yīng)用和移動(dòng)應(yīng)用提供了統(tǒng)一的技術(shù)支持,同時(shí)支持Windows 和Mac OS平臺(tái);這個(gè)框架還支持 .NET多平臺(tái)的界面開發(fā)( Multi-platform APP UI, 也稱為.NET MAUI)。這個(gè)跨平臺(tái)的開發(fā)利器,為開發(fā)人員編寫基于多種平臺(tái)的應(yīng)用(Windows, Android, macOS, and iOS)提供的便捷的途徑。對(duì)于需求客戶端程序的開發(fā),例如web應(yīng)用、桌面程序或移動(dòng)應(yīng)用,我們使用.NET Hot Reload,不需要重新啟動(dòng)程序,就可以將修改的代碼應(yīng)用到程序中,從而避免在調(diào)試修改過程中丟失狀態(tài)。

4、C++

該軟件為C++開發(fā)提供了強(qiáng)大的支持。這些新功能包括C++20工具,編碼過程中的智能感知等;新的C++20語(yǔ)言功能大幅簡(jiǎn)化了大型代碼庫(kù)的管理成本,同時(shí),系統(tǒng)中改進(jìn)的診斷功能使得調(diào)試模板和代碼內(nèi)容變得更加容易。集成了對(duì)Cmake、Linux和WSL的支持;它可以是開發(fā)人員能夠更輕松地創(chuàng)建、編輯、構(gòu)建和調(diào)試跨平臺(tái)應(yīng)用程序。如果你擔(dān)心升級(jí)到了VS 2022導(dǎo)致兼容性出現(xiàn)問題,那么C++運(yùn)行時(shí)的二進(jìn)制兼容性功能會(huì)解決你的大部分問題。

5、Azure DevOps Server 支持

我們經(jīng)常說,該軟件是一個(gè)單兵作戰(zhàn)的工具,Azure DevOps Server(TFS)才是一個(gè)兵團(tuán)作戰(zhàn)大本營(yíng)。

Azure DevOps Server 為開發(fā)團(tuán)隊(duì)的協(xié)作提供了平臺(tái)支持,解決了作坊式開發(fā)過程的各種難題。

VS 2022與Azure DevOps Server 的集成,繼續(xù)保持著原生態(tài)的風(fēng)格;在Git 代碼版本管理、拉取請(qǐng)求和傳統(tǒng)的TFVC版本管理上,都有了大幅增強(qiáng)。

怎么新建GUID?

1、進(jìn)行到該界面當(dāng)中,進(jìn)行點(diǎn)擊“工具”的菜單。

2、進(jìn)行點(diǎn)擊了工具的菜單中之后,彈出了下拉菜單中選中為“創(chuàng)建guid”的選項(xiàng)。

3、這樣就會(huì)彈出了一個(gè)創(chuàng)建guid的窗口的界面當(dāng)中,進(jìn)行點(diǎn)擊第六個(gè)中。

4、然后進(jìn)行點(diǎn)擊“新建guid”的按鈕。

5、這樣就結(jié)果中顯示了一個(gè)結(jié)果內(nèi)容。

visual studio怎么背景顏色?

1、進(jìn)入到軟件主界面中,我們可以在這里進(jìn)行相關(guān)的操作來修改顏色主題。

2、點(diǎn)擊菜單欄中的工具菜單,然后在下拉菜單中選擇選項(xiàng)功能。

3、進(jìn)入到選項(xiàng)窗口中,點(diǎn)擊環(huán)境選項(xiàng)下的常規(guī)選項(xiàng),來進(jìn)行相關(guān)的設(shè)置操作。

軟件功能

1、常規(guī)

我們將主要 devenv.exe 過程從32位移動(dòng)到64,從而提高開發(fā)人員的工作效率。 這將有效地消除內(nèi)存不足的錯(cuò)誤,尤其是對(duì)于大型的復(fù)雜解決方案。 我們引入了用戶反饋,以不斷創(chuàng)新開發(fā)人員如何加載、搜索和與代碼交互。 我們正在改進(jìn)新的項(xiàng)目創(chuàng)建體驗(yàn)。

此版本比以往更易于訪問。 我們將使可訪問性相關(guān)的選項(xiàng)更易發(fā)現(xiàn),而音頻提示可用性正在擴(kuò)展。 我們正在集成 Accessibility Insights 引擎,使開發(fā)人員能夠生成可訪問的新式應(yīng)用程序。 開發(fā)人員將在 2022 年Visual Studio個(gè)性化設(shè)置選項(xiàng),并改進(jìn)跨多臺(tái)計(jì)算機(jī)同步設(shè)置的能力。 我們還將更新圖標(biāo)、主題和字體,以更新新式體驗(yàn)。

2、診斷

軟件中的診斷側(cè)重于創(chuàng)新我們一流的診斷體驗(yàn)。我們正在改進(jìn)可拖動(dòng)的斷點(diǎn),添加依賴斷點(diǎn)和強(qiáng)制運(yùn)行功能。 我們正在改進(jìn)故障轉(zhuǎn)儲(chǔ)、內(nèi)存轉(zhuǎn)儲(chǔ)和內(nèi)存壓力分析的分析工具。最后,我們將添加跨平臺(tái)支持,以在 ARM64 設(shè)備上調(diào)試 C++ 和 .NET 代碼。

3、編輯器

編輯器將具有內(nèi)置的拼寫檢查器,可幫助你更準(zhǔn)確地編寫代碼,減少錯(cuò)誤。我們正在創(chuàng)新代碼可讀性,并添加新的導(dǎo)航方式,例如多點(diǎn)式編輯和"Camel Camelp"導(dǎo)航。屏幕閱讀器的用戶將享受有關(guān)代碼問題的更好反饋。

4、擴(kuò)展性

擴(kuò)展在自定義服務(wù)體驗(yàn)方面軟件角色。 我們正在使基本擴(kuò)展更加可靠和安全。我們還在改進(jìn)擴(kuò)展的開發(fā)、遷移和發(fā)布體驗(yàn)。

5、IntelliCode

IntelliCode 團(tuán)隊(duì)將繼續(xù)專注于預(yù)測(cè)你的下一步。2022版將引入更大的完成項(xiàng),并幫助你在正確的時(shí)間在正確的位置采取正確的操作。

6、NuGet

NuGet 團(tuán)隊(duì)重點(diǎn)介紹為 .NET 6 提供支持、保護(hù)軟件供應(yīng)鏈,并使每個(gè)開發(fā)人員及其團(tuán)隊(duì)能夠通過具有優(yōu)秀基礎(chǔ)的統(tǒng)一、高效且喜愛的包管理器來實(shí)現(xiàn)更多。

7、設(shè)置和安裝

設(shè)置和安裝團(tuán)隊(duì)的重點(diǎn)是使企業(yè)能夠在托管企業(yè)環(huán)境中輕松部署更新,從而確保企業(yè)安全。 我們正在使企業(yè)使用多個(gè)布局文件夾來更新客戶端實(shí)例,使用多個(gè)受支持的基線,并在通道之間移動(dòng)其安裝。 還添加了一種功能,使用戶能夠在更新失敗后將回滾到工作環(huán)境中。

8、版本控制

將繼續(xù)在集成源代碼管理工具上創(chuàng)新。 我們將支持更復(fù)雜的Git工作流,例如同時(shí)激活多個(gè) Git 存儲(chǔ)庫(kù),從而提高工作效率。 開發(fā)人員將能夠暫存代碼的各個(gè)行或 hunks,并查看改進(jìn)的差異和詳細(xì)信息。 我們還將改進(jìn) GitHub 和 Azure DevOps 集成,使功能更接近開發(fā)人員工作流。

9、C++

C + + 團(tuán)隊(duì)通過語(yǔ)言一致性、診斷和安全重點(diǎn)介紹了工作負(fù)荷創(chuàng)新。將添加對(duì)c + + 20語(yǔ)言功能的支持,這些功能可簡(jiǎn)化大型代碼庫(kù)的管理。 我們要集成對(duì) CMake、Linux 和 WSL 的支持,以便更輕松地創(chuàng)建和調(diào)試跨平臺(tái)應(yīng)用程序。

10、.NET

.NET 團(tuán)隊(duì)重點(diǎn)介紹新式應(yīng)用開發(fā)體驗(yàn),改進(jìn) .NET 5 支持并添加 .NET 6 支持。同時(shí),我們還將重點(diǎn)介紹內(nèi)置的代碼幫助。 最后,我們將致力于利用 .NET 5 Windows 窗體的完整設(shè)計(jì)器體驗(yàn)。

11、容器工具

容器工具團(tuán)隊(duì)側(cè)重于改進(jìn) .NET 開發(fā)人員生成容器化應(yīng)用程序的體驗(yàn)。我們的重點(diǎn)是提高使用"容器"工具窗口診斷容器化應(yīng)用的能力。

12、Web 工具

Web 工具團(tuán)隊(duì)專注于使用 Azure 開發(fā)人員服務(wù)改進(jìn) .NET 中的 Web 開發(fā)過程。我們正在改進(jìn)依賴項(xiàng)配置、擴(kuò)展用于發(fā)布和優(yōu)化存儲(chǔ)的 Azure 托管選項(xiàng)。

13、XAML 和 Xamarin

XAML 和 Xamarin 團(tuán)隊(duì)使開發(fā)人員能夠使用 MAUI 生成新式應(yīng)用程序。我們正在通過熱重載提高工作效率,使開發(fā)人員能夠使用 .NET 6 編寫跨平臺(tái)應(yīng)用程序。

收起介紹展開介紹

同廠商

微軟(中國(guó))有限公司更多+
應(yīng)用

發(fā)表評(píng)論

0條評(píng)論